
Nikon unveils all-new compact camera
Dubai, February 21, 2013
Nikon Corporation has introduced its all-new advanced, high-performance DX-format D7100 digital SLR camera, which offers superior portability and is loaded with features that enables subject detection and is capable of reproducing the finest details.
The compact lightweight camera is equipped with features, such as the DX-format CMOS sensor of 24.1 effective megapixels and the high-performance Expeed 3 image-processing engine without a low-pass filter, which enable sharp focusing with high resolution, a statement from Nikon said.
The incredible combination of the high pixel count, and the full HD quality of the D7100 can be enhanced further with Nikkor lenses, which offer superior rendering performance made possible with Nikon's own optical technologies.
The camera also offers a number of new functions that improve camera operations for a more intuitive and efficient shooting experience, including spot white balance, a white balance preset manual option that allows users to choose a specific subject from which white balance is measured while shooting in live view.
It is also equipped with an array of RGBW that enables more effective accumulation of light, a large, 3.2-inch high-resolution TFT LCD monitor with a wide viewing angle and an i button that enables direct access to frequently used functions. – TradeArabia News Service
